Description

This unique watch was purchased in Russia in the mid-1990s. An artisan took a plain but good-quality Poljot wristwatch and added his/her own unique handpainting to the face.


Men wearing traditional garb are gathered around the hands in detailed hand painting that circles the face. Russian writing in gold paint hugs the bottom edge. The back of the watch features a custom engraving showing a paint brush with the note "Hend Painting" written alongside. The watch is stainless steel and water resistant. The leather wristband says "Calypso" and "Vera Pelle" on the reverse. Original tag still attached. New in box. Definitely one of a kind! A Russian watch collector has confirmed there is no other wristwatch on the market like it.
